Floridainsurance.com encourages Florida homeowners to review their existing homeowners\u2019 policy to determine whether or not their policies contain adequate sinkhole coverage. Effective January 1, a new Florida law allows private insurance companies the option not to renew current sinkhole coverage in Pasco and Hernando counties. This new law was enacted as a means of saving Florida homeowners money by reducing insurance premiums. Sinkhole coverage endorsement is still available for purchase, but homeowners must pay an additional premium to receive this comprehensive coverage.<\/p>\n

Those residents, whose sinkhole coverage is not renewed and cannot afford to pay the extra premium, will have to rely on another form of coverage.
